Or. Admin. Code § 437-007-1300 - Scope of Rules

The purpose of the rules in Subdivision N is to provide minimum safety and health requirements for all public and private employers who engage in wildland fire prevention, wildland fire suppression or prescribed fire that includes activities such as, but not limited to:

(1) Fire line construction;
(2) Engine (fire truck) operation;
(3) Dozer, skidgine and pumper-cat operation;
(4) Snag felling;
(5) Fire detection;
(6) Forest patrols;
(7) Helicopter operation;
(8) Slash burning;
(9) Mop-up;
(10) Laying hose lines;
(11) Tending dip-tanks;
(12) Handling, mixing and applying fire suppression chemicals.
